There were a couple of things relevant to this in today's patch notes: * Console "save" function can be used remotely if player is added to admin list * Autosave every 20min (instead of 30min) So - if you're an admin, you can use the F5 save on a hosted world now. And the auto-save timer is down to 20m!
  4. As of today's patch, F5 - save on a hosted world now responds with feedback in the console, "Saving..".

  8. 30 minute save interval is hard-coded and happens every 30m of game uptime. You can press F5 to open the console in-game and just type "save" to save the game manually at any time. These are both functions built into the Valheim dedicated server, not Survival Servers hosting i.e. they will work the same regardless of if you host the game on your own PC, or host it here, or host it with any other provider.
